Abstract
This study constructs a buffer effect model of organizational socialization and employee performance based on the psychological ownership approach. The study result of 312 employees from South China shows that psychological ownership is a mediator between organizational socialization and employee performance, which means organizational socialization not only affect employee performance, but also affect employee performance indirectly through psychological ownership.
